Liputan6.com, Jakarta – Apple Vision Pro, glasses augmented reality (AR) The first from Apple was officially announced on June 5, 2023.

The plan is that the Apple Vision Pro will go on sale online on February 2 2024 at a price of USD 3,499 or IDR 55.4 million for the 256GB variant.

This product offers a revolutionary spatial computing experience, combining digital content with the physical world, and enabling users to stay present and connected with others.

However, not all popular streaming services can be enjoyed on the Apple Vision Pro when it is released.

A number of popular applications, such as Netflix, Spotify and YouTube, are said to not be available on Apple’s AR glasses.

“Users can still use or access YouTube via Safari on Apple Vision Pro,” said Jessica Gibby, YouTube spokesperson, as reported by The Verge, Monday (29/1/2024).

Not only YouTube, Spotify also has no plans to create a special application for Vision Pro.

Spotify spokesman Gary Munford said, “we cannot confirm these reports and there are no plans for app development on the Apple Vision Pro.”

Google has also taken similar steps to Spotify and Netflix, where they have no plans to create a new application for the Apple Vision Pro.

Based on MacStories’ findings, of the 46 most popular applications on the App Store, none of them immediately supported VisionOS when it was released.

This list may change at any time–and some apps still offer Vision Pro support via apps on iPhone and iPad.

However, the lack of built-in apps a few weeks after the Vision Pro’s launch isn’t too encouraging for glasses buyers augmented reality This.
